Maybe A-Rod's Next Uni-Number Should Be 27?

From Bruce Jenkins with a hat tip to Tyler Kepner -

Since Game 4 of the 2004 ALCS — the night Boston began its epic comeback from three games down against the Yankees — (Alex) Rodriguez has come to the plate with 38 runners on base, over the span of 59 at-bats. He left every single one on base, going 0-for-27, right through the Yanks’ Division Series loss to Cleveland this month.

Oh'fer twenty-seven?

I wonder if this stat will make Scott Boras' "1,001 Reasons Why A-Rod Is Worth $300 Million" binder that he'll be using at G.M. meetings this off-season?
